device · product 1 of 1

Infusomat Space Infusion System/ Large Volume Pump, Product Code 8713050U

Z-2972-2024
Recall number
Z-2972-2024
Initiated
August 07, 2024
Classification
Class I
Status
Ongoing
Recalling firm
B Braun Medical Inc
Quantity
14

App-derived interpretation

Unknown reason.no_named_rule · v1.0.0
Extension of previous recall RES 92978. Pumps have the potential for upstream occlusion sensor to cease proper function due to buildup of electrostatic charge during operation triggering false downstream and upstream occlusion alarms. Additional devices have been affected.
